A hundredweight of urea Rs. 20,000: Former Agriculture Director

Date:

The farming community has severely been troubled due to the soared prices of fertiliser, said former Director of Agriculture K.B. Gunaratne. As of now, the price of a bag of urea has surged up to Rs. 20,000, he revealed.

This is mainly due to the importation of fertiliser at a time when the price of fertiliser in the world market has gone up, the former Agriculture Director noted speaking to a briefing held in Kandy today.

He went on saying that this situation should be changed with the government’s intervention and that the farmers who are vulnerable should be given the opportunity to purchase fertiliser at a concessionary price.
